**14:22 — Timeline entry (Lockerly access flow incident).** The Driftvale laundry-locker API began rejecting plugin-issued unlock requests after the 14:10 rollout changed the handshake ordering. Plugins built against the v2 flow sent the locker claim before the session ack, which the new validator treated as replay. External plugin authors should note that no locker contents were exposed; requests simply failed closed. Rollback completed at 14:31. The affected build is identified by the token recorded below.

session token of bajog-tafop = htk31_14e40a443565b0a3cf3b16fac72e009

Context: Ardenfell line margins slipped three points over two quarters. Drivers: input steel costs, aggressive discounting at the Westmoor branch, and a stale price book. Proposal: uplift list prices four percent, tighten discount authority to regional level, sunset the two lowest-margin SKUs. Risk: volume loss at Halverton accounts, estimated under two percent. Decision requested at Thursday's review. Modelling assumptions are in the appendix pack. The commercial reasoning leadership wants kept close is noted directly below.

board note of tajop-yajof: The finance team signed off on a budget of $77.6 million for Project Pramir.

# Rate limiting for the Quillgate internal API gateway.
#
# Each upstream team at Pellmore Systems gets a token bucket keyed by
# service identity, not by caller IP, so retries from shared NAT ranges
# don't starve neighbors. Buckets refill continuously; bursts are capped
# separately from sustained throughput. Change these only with a review
# from the platform on-call, since limits are enforced fleet-wide.
# The constants below define the default buckets.

tuning table, kawep-tawif:
CAPS = {
    "olidor": 80,
    "belion": 7,
    "quenys": 225,
    "druox": 839,
    "fraath": 482,
}